The studio offers a robust schedule, boasting over 40 weekly classes to accommodate various preferences and busy schedules. As a customer, you have access to their meticulously cleaned locker rooms, showers, and amenities, ensuring a comfortable and hygienic experience. Anchorage Yoga understands the importance of convenience and customization. That's why they offer both individual and group classes, allowing you to choose the setting that suits you best. Their studio flooring is thoughtfully designed with slip-resistance and hypo-allergenic properties, specifically engineered to prevent any harmful off-gassing in a hot and humid environment. When maintaining a refreshing practice space, Anchorage Yoga goes above and beyond. Their advanced heating system automatically introduces filtered fresh air, ensuring CO2 levels remain below a healthy threshold. Their innovative heating technology recaptures energy from exhausted air, resulting in improved efficiency.

One of their notable offerings is "Active Yoga," a dynamic vinyasa style emphasizing flowing movements. This style of yoga has been proven to enhance strength, cardiovascular health, breathing, and flexibility. Each class incorporates core work, engaging the muscles from the body's center outward. It is important to note that this class accommodates mixed levels, ensuring practitioners of various abilities can participate and thrive.
